ceilings

noun

  1. 1

    The overhead closure of a room.

    the dining room had an ornate ceiling
  2. 2

    The upper limit of an object or action.

  3. 3

    The highest altitude at which an aircraft can safely maintain flight.

  4. 4

    The measurement of visible distance from ground or sea level to an overcast cloud cover; under a clear sky, the ceiling measurement is identified as "unlimited."

  5. 5

    The smallest integer greater than or equal to a given number.

    the ceiling of 4.5 is 5, the ceiling of -4.5 is -4
  6. 6

    The inner planking of a vessel.
